Gibraltar city, Michigan Household Income Distribution in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on March 19, 2025.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, among the 1,961 of Gibraltar city, MI households, there were 53 households (2.70%) that had a household income that fell in the $200K - and Over category, and there were 206 households (10.51%) that had a household income that fell in the $150K - Less $200K category.

On the other hand, there were 392 households (19.99%) that had a household income that fell in the Less $40K category, and there were 201 households (10.25%) that had a household income that fell in the $40K - Less $50K category.
